问答 2023-05-08 来自:开发者社区

Canal是否支持azure database for mysql的binlog订阅

2019-01-28 11:03:23.988 [destination = example , address = xxxxxx.mysql.database.azure.com/10.10.10.10:3306 , EventParser] ERROR com.alibaba.otter.canal.common.alarm.LogAlarmHandler - destination:exa....

问答 2023-05-08 来自:开发者社区

MySQL binlog 表名大小写 产生的kafka动态匹配规则错误

环境信息 canal version 1.1.3 mysql version 5.7 问题描述 在集成kafka的情况下,canal在拉取到binlog之后,匹配topic的时候,如果topic字母相同但大小写不同会引发kafka的日志恢复并resize,报错如下:(之前已有一个topic:redis_cachecloud_QRTZ_FIRED_TRIGGERS) ERROR Error whi....

问答 2023-05-08 来自:开发者社区

aws rds mysql 当binlog被定时清除时,canal会报找不到binlog,并且不会读

环境信息 canal version 1.1.2 mysql version 5.7.1 问题描述 aws rds mysql 会定时清除掉binlog,这个时候canal会报找不到binlog的错误,并且不会读取新的binlog, 需要重启canal服务端后才能读取到新的binlog 原提问者GitHub用户liu391447823

问答 2023-05-08 来自:开发者社区

canal mysql多节点解析 master/standby 切换怎么保证binlog位置的正确

官方文档里说多节点解析需要两台mysql机器而且需要设置为M-M模式,而且需要分别配置两台机器的binlog起始位置;如果两台机器的binlog起始位置设置的不一样canal在从master切换到standby时,canal在standby机器上获取到的第一条数据是紧接着master上的最后一条数据的吗? 如果两台机器的起始binlog位置完全相同,canal能够做到master/standb切....

问答 2023-05-04 来自:开发者社区

canal正常启动,本地的mysql可正常订阅binlog,远程提示连不上mysql,但用mysql

java.io.IOException: ErrorPacket [errorNumber=2003, fieldCount=-1, message=Can't connect to MySQL server on '$ip' (107), sqlState=HY000, sqlStateMarker=#] with command: set @master_binlog_checksum= @....

问答 2023-05-03 来自:开发者社区

mysql binlog_row_image=minimal canal客户端解析缺少主键

生产环境中我们用canal 将数据同步至kudu,自己实现了一个kudu-adapter mysql中更新一条记录binlog 如下: beforeColumns { sqlType: -5 name: "id" isKey: true isNull: false value: "53423" mysqlType: "bigint(20)" } afterColumns { index: 19 ....

问答 2023-05-03 来自:开发者社区

mysql binlog日志自定义目录之后,如何配置canal的instance.propertie

在开启mysql binlog配置信息时,没有使用官方提供的配置,将mysql binlog日志路径自定义到其他目录了,在instance.properties配置中应该如何配置 原提问者GitHub用户marsming

问答 2023-05-03 来自:开发者社区

mysql binlog上报kafka,blob类型问题

请问下,mysql binlog上报kafka,blob类型是怎么解决的? 原提问者GitHub用户jianghanfen

问答 2023-05-03 来自:开发者社区

AWS RDS 的mysql ,binlog会被定时清理,canal会报找不到binlog,该怎么处

在二进制日志索引文件中找不到第一个日志文件名 原提问者GitHub用户junnl

问答 2023-05-03 来自:开发者社区

mysql操作含大事物,canal获取binlog对象flatMessage含多条数据的变化前后结果

1、在mysql执行update table set fieldX = ''; row changes: 8000* 2、CanalServerWithEmbedded中getWithoutAck获取binlog结果日志: getWithoutAck successfully, raw:false, clientId:1001 batchSize:16 real size is 1 and re....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等